The New Party Accessory
Ok, alcohol is certainly not a new party accessory. It’s been the accessory of choice for quite some time now. But apparently Nicolas Feuillatte champagne wants to take the sloppy out of drunk. They’ve issued fashionable individual champagne bottles that can be worn on the wrist, like a clutch. These quarter bottles, called One Fo(u)r Fun, come in a brut (pictured) and rosé (in pink). I picked one up at last week’s MoMA corporate party (thanks Corinna!). I’m not so sure how I feel about them. They’re kind of cute and festive, but I can’t say I’d ever purchase one for myself. Accept a free one at party, though? Totally different story.
